In the rush of daily life, it's easy to become buried in our own worries and troubles. Cultivating a heart of kindness begins with extending compassion to ourselves. Self-compassion isn't about pampering ourselves; it's about acknowledging our shortcomings with understanding.
When we treat ourselves with warmth, we create a foundation of strength that allows us to offer kindness to others. This cycle of self-compassion and outward generosity can change our lives and the lives of those around us.
- Develop mindfulness to remain present in the moment.
- Question negative self-talk and substitute it with affirming thoughts.
- Recall that you are not alone in your challenges.

Unveiling the Power of Self-Compassion in Daily Life
Self-compassion offers a powerful resource for navigating the inevitable difficulties of daily life. By treating ourselves with kindness during moments of struggle, we create a foundation of strength. This approach allows us to react to life's demands with calmness.
Cultivating self-compassion involves recognizing our imperfections and caring for ourselves with the same care we would offer to a beloved friend. It's about embracing our flaws as part of what makes us as individuals. By practicing self-compassion, we can reduce the effects of anxiety and foster a greater sense of well-being.
